DESCRIPTION
This eLearning module supports staff working in property development and housing projects to manage contracts and contractors effectively. It focuses on the full contract lifecycle, from procurement through delivery and review, while also building awareness of safe, practical contractor management onsite.
Learners will explore legal obligations, best practice processes, and strategies to ensure projects are delivered on time, on budget, and with positive outcomes for tenants and communities.
COURSE OBJECTIVES
By the end of this course, you will be able to:
- Understand the contract lifecycle in housing development and why effective contract management reduces risk.
- Apply procurement principles, probity requirements, and compliance with legal and regulatory frameworks.
- Monitor contract performance
- Identify and manage contract variations, risks, and disputes.
- Recognise the essentials of contractor management, including WHS, insurance, onboarding, and communication.
- Support tenant and community satisfaction by linking contractual obligations with onsite practice.
